    AdjustedCapital expenditure runs at 4.9% of revenue against depreciation of 1.7%. A perpetuity has to be a steady state, so the terminal year uses maintenance capex at depreciation and then charges the reinvestment terminal growth requires (g/ROIC of NOPAT). The bridge is shown under Terminal Value.

    Current EV/EBITDA of 39.4x sits outside a defensible 3-20x band, so the exit multiple is capped at 20.0x. A multiple that far out usually means EBITDA is the wrong denominator for this business.

    Perpetuity growth is intrinsic. The exit multiple defaults to the company's current EV/EBITDA, so it answers a different question - what the shares are worth if today's rating holds and EBITDA grows as forecast.
